同时执行点击手势时使用UITextField的逐个字母动画是一种在用户点击屏幕时,逐个显示文本框中的字母的动画效果。这种动画效果可以增加用户的交互体验和视觉吸引力。
在iOS开发中,可以通过以下步骤实现这种动画效果:
- 创建一个UITextField对象,并设置其代理为当前视图控制器。
- 在代理方法textField:shouldChangeCharactersInRange:replacementString:中,获取用户输入的字符串。
- 使用UIView的动画方法,如UIView animateWithDuration:animations:completion:,设置动画效果。
- 在动画的block中,逐个获取字符串中的每个字符,并将其添加到文本框中。
- 设置适当的动画延迟和持续时间,以实现逐个字母显示的效果。
这种逐个字母动画可以应用于各种场景,如登录页面、注册页面、验证码输入等。它可以增加用户对输入过程的关注度,提高用户体验。
腾讯云提供了一系列与移动开发相关的产品和服务,其中包括:
- 腾讯移动分析:提供移动应用的用户行为分析、漏斗分析、留存分析等功能,帮助开发者了解用户行为和优化应用。
产品链接:https://cloud.tencent.com/product/mta
- 腾讯移动推送:提供移动应用的消息推送服务,支持个性化推送、定时推送、标签推送等功能,帮助开发者实现精准推送。
产品链接:https://cloud.tencent.com/product/tpns
- 腾讯移动直播:提供移动应用的实时音视频直播服务,支持高清、低延迟的直播体验,帮助开发者快速搭建直播平台。
产品链接:https://cloud.tencent.com/product/mlvb
以上是腾讯云提供的一些与移动开发相关的产品,开发者可以根据具体需求选择适合自己的产品来实现逐个字母动画效果。